Browse Forums Home Finance 1 Jun 22, 2014 9:38 am Hi, while I'm waiting for my land to settle, I've engaged a building company to start custom designing my house. I'm just wondering, if i keep the receipts, can the fees that I'm being charged for design (about 8% of the total project cost, a substantial amount) be used as part of my deposit for a construction loan? In the age of project homes, I'm interested to know if banks still consider custom design fees / architect fees as a crucial part of the build. Thanks for your help. But - as I said - I don't know, so can't help - sorry. Re: Architect/design fees and deposit 5Jul 14, 2014 12:29 am It really depends your agreement with your builder and how your contract reads out. Some custom builder will count in fees paid for concept and planning stage towards the final construction contract. I am not too sure how it will work out if you pay for your design and then have someone else for construction. Most likely your bank wouldn't count your design fee as part of the construction loan. Just a side question, your 8% included all the engineering plans and council planning etc? or just concept design?
